Sourcing guidance for Socket Spanner
What are the key material standards for professional-grade socket spanners?
High-quality socket spanners should be manufactured from Chrome Vanadium (Cr-V) steel or Chrome Molybdenum (Cr-Mo) steel for impact tools. Ensure the products meet DIN 3124 or ISO 2725-1 international standards, which define the dimensions and torque strength requirements. A heat-treatment process is essential to achieve a hardness level of HRC 42-48, ensuring the tool does not deform under high torque.
How should I choose between different drive sizes and socket types for B2B inventory?
You should stock a variety of drive sizes: 1/4" for precision work, 3/8" for general automotive, and 1/2" for heavy-duty machinery. Regarding socket profiles, 6-point (hex) sockets are preferred for high-torque applications as they reduce the risk of rounding off fasteners, while 12-point sockets offer easier engagement in tight spaces. For industrial buyers, prioritize flank-drive designs that apply pressure to the flats of the nut rather than the corners.
What surface treatments provide the best corrosion resistance for long-term storage?
For standard hand tools, a Mirror Polish Chrome or Satin Finish provides excellent rust resistance and ease of cleaning. For impact sockets used with power tools, a Black Phosphate coating is mandatory as it prevents chipping under high-frequency vibration. Ensure the supplier performs a Salt Spray Test (minimum 24-48 hours) to validate the coating's durability in humid or maritime shipping environments.
What compliance certifications are necessary for importing socket spanners into major markets?
For the European market, look for the GS (Geprüfte Sicherheit) mark, which indicates compliance with German safety standards. For the North American market, tools should ideally align with ASME B107 standards. Additionally, ensure the manufacturer is ISO 9001 certified to guarantee consistent batch quality and traceability.
Cross-Border Procurement Strategy for Socket Spanners
How can I mitigate quality risks when sourcing socket spanners from overseas?
Always request a Pre-Shipment Inspection (PSI) by a third party to verify torque limit testing and dimensional accuracy. Avoid suppliers who cannot provide material analysis reports (MTR) for the steel used.
What are the best practices for negotiating with tool manufacturers?
Focus on the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for customized branding (OEM) via laser etching, which adds value to your brand at a low cost. For large volumes, ask for a 2-5% defect allowance or spare parts (like ratchet repair kits) to be included in the shipment to handle potential after-sales issues.
What shipping precautions should be taken for heavy metal tools?
Socket sets are heavy and dense; ensure the supplier uses double-walled corrugated export cartons and plastic pallets with shrink wrap. To prevent rust during sea transit, require the use of VCI (Volatile Corrosion Inhibitor) bags or anti-rust oil coating on all steel surfaces. Specify FOB (Free On Board) terms if you have a reliable freight forwarder to better control the heavy-lift shipping costs.
